Изобретение относитс к составам дл виброхимического сн ти заусенцев и может быть использовано в приборостроении и часовой промышленности .The invention relates to compositions for vibrochemical deburring and can be used in instrument engineering and the watch industry.
Целью изобретени вл етс повьше ние качества обработки.The aim of the invention is to increase the quality of processing.
Пример. Дл обработки берут детали из меди Ml с площадью поверхности 4,8 см и толщиной 100-120 мкм Обработку провод т в контейнере объемом 150 мл, заполненном на 2/3 объема смесью деталей и абразива ПТ-5, объем заливаемого в контейнер рабочего раствора 50 мл, количество деталей 20 шт (соотношение объема обрабатывающего раствора и количества деталей берут оптимальным). Температура раствора 20°С (рекомендуема температура 15-30°С), частота колебаний вибратора 3000 мин .Example. For processing, parts of copper Ml with a surface area of 4.8 cm and a thickness of 100-120 µm are taken. The treatment is carried out in a 150 ml container filled to 2/3 volume with a mixture of parts and abrasive PT-5, the volume of the working solution 50 poured into the container ml, the number of parts 20 pieces (the ratio of the volume of the processing solution and the number of parts take the best). The temperature of the solution is 20 ° C (recommended temperature is 15-30 ° C), the oscillation frequency of the vibrator is 3000 minutes.
Результаты обработки представлены в таблице.The results of processing are presented in the table.
В таблице указана избирательность процесса. Под этой величиной понимаетс разность между толщиной удален- ного заусенца и изменением толщины детали, отнесенна к толщине удаленного заусенца и вз та в процентах.The table indicates the selectivity of the process. By this value is meant the difference between the thickness of the removed burr and the change in the thickness of the part, referred to the thickness of the removed burr and taken as a percentage.
Пленку, образующуюс на детал х в процессе обработки, удал ют в растворе азотной кислоты, разбавленной 1:1, на виброустановке или простым погружением в емкость с кислотой на 1-2 мин.The film formed on the parts during processing is removed in a solution of nitric acid, diluted 1: 1, on a vibration unit or simply immersed in a container with acid for 1-2 minutes.

пределах: 0,01-0,08 г/см . Если брать это отношение меньше, чем 0,01 г/см, то заусенцы снимаютс неполностью. Увеличивать данное от ношение больше 0,08 г/см нецелесообразно , так как увеличение концент рации дорогосто щего компонента не приводит ни к выигрьш1у по времени обработки, ни к выигрьшгу по избирательности .limits: 0.01-0.08 g / cm. If this ratio is less than 0.01 g / cm, the burrs are not completely removed. It is impractical to increase this ratio by more than 0.08 g / cm, since an increase in the concentration of the expensive component does not lead to a gain in processing time or a gain in selectivity.
Как видно из таблицы, при меньших концентраци х компонентов увеличиваетс врем обработки, но возрастает избирательность процесса. При максимальных концентраци х компонентов избирательность несколько падает, но при зтом существенно сокращаетс врем обработки.As can be seen from the table, at lower concentrations of components, the processing time increases, but the selectivity of the process increases. At maximum concentrations of the components, the selectivity decreases slightly, but at this time, the processing time is significantly reduced.
Предлагаемый раствор позвол ет эффективно и с высокой избиратель- ностью (80-90%) снимать с деталей из меди заусенцы толщиной 100-120 мкм.The proposed solution allows effectively and with high selectivity (80-90%) to remove burrs with a thickness of 100-120 microns from copper parts.
